Experiencing InsufficientInstanceCapacity despite using Capacity Reservation

0

Hi folks,

I have a capacity reservation with 1 instance available for use:

$ aws ec2 describe-capacity-reservations --capacity-reservation-ids cr-00d78c6805551161a
{
    "CapacityReservations": [
        {
            "CapacityReservationId": "cr-00d78c6805551161a",
...
            "InstanceType": "c5n.9xlarge",
            "InstancePlatform": "Linux/UNIX",
            "AvailabilityZone": "us-east-1d",
...
            "AvailableInstanceCount": 1,
...
} 

I also have a stopped instance with matching instance type/platform/AZ assigned to this capacity:


$ aws ec2 describe-instances --instance-ids $myinstance
{
    "Reservations": [
        {
            "Groups": [],
            "Instances": [
                {
                    "AmiLaunchIndex": 0,
                    "ImageId": "ami-6ed35e06",
                    "InstanceId": "i-2d1ff5cc",
                    "InstanceType": "c5n.9xlarge",
....
 "Placement": {
                         "AvailabilityZone": "us-east-1d",
....
                    },
                    "CapacityReservationSpecification": {
                        "CapacityReservationTarget": {
                            "CapacityReservationId": "cr-00d78c6805551161a"
                        }
                    },
....
                  "PlatformDetails": "Linux/UNIX",
....
}

However I cannot start it:


$ aws ec2 start-instances --instance-ids $myinstance

An error occurred (InsufficientInstanceCapacity) when calling the StartInstances operation (reached max retries: 2): Insufficient capacity.

I must be confused as I would expect that the capacity reservation would be used.

Why does the instance fail to start?

Attaching the document link that confirms the finding about Placement Groups and On-Demand Capacity Reservations:

Which says, Capacity Reservations can't be created in placement groups.
